Magic Garden Roses Reviews

Healesville, Victoria, Australia
About Us:
Magic Garden Roses is a specialist rose nursery, growing over 400 varieties on site in the picturesque Yarra Valley. Roses are available all year round with bare rooted roses for sale by mail order over the winter months.
